About the role

  • Participate in customer meetings, site visits, and technical presentations.
  • Assist with product demonstrations, trainings, and workshops.
  • Act as a technical interface between customers, sales, R&D, and product management.

Responsibilities

  • Build Your Career Across Markets, Not in One.
  • Support pre-sales and post-sales technical activities for Data Center Solutions.
  • Support system design, solution selection, and application feasibility studies.
  • Support troubleshooting activities and help perform root-cause analysis for technical issues.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Electrical Engineering or engineering related field.
  • Ability to communicate clearly with both technical and non-technical. stakeholders.
  • Ability to work in international, cross-functional teams.
  • Experience in a technical or engineering environment/project.
  • Basic knowledge of safety, quality, or compliance concepts.

Company info

  • Company Description
  • Founded in 1971, Delta is a global leader in power electronics and thermal management, delivering solutions across industrial automation, data centers, EV charging, renewable energy, and energy storage that power critical infrastructure worldwide.
  • With close to 200 locations across 5 continents, we serve customers through an integrated network of R&D centers, manufacturing facilities, and sales offices.
